Rally designed to support the Ladies in White activists in Cuba After seeing women protesters dragged through the streets in Cuba, Gloria Estefan figured the best way to fight the injustice was to dress in white and carry on the march. The Cuba native is calling on all Cubans in Miami to come out and rally against the Castro government on Thursday in Little Havana at 6 p.m. Estefan called on participants to dress in white, walk in silence and hold flowers in the style of the Cuban group.
